Understanding the Growth of Darts Esports
The allure of darts has long extended beyond traditional pubs and local tournaments. The professionalization of darts, spearheaded by organizations like the Professional Darts Corporation (PDC), has propelled the sport into the mainstream. This increased visibility has naturally paved the way for the emergence of **darts esports**.
Several factors are contributing to this growth:
- Technological Advancements: Improved streaming technology, online platforms, and interactive elements have made it easier than ever for fans to watch and engage with darts competitions remotely. Business of Darts is evolving quickly.
- Increased Accessibility: Online darts platforms and mobile games have lowered the barrier to entry for new players and fans. Anyone with an internet connection can now participate in or watch a darts match.
- Growing Fan Base: The younger generation is increasingly drawn to esports, and darts, with its simplicity and inherent drama, appeals to this demographic.
- COVID-19 Pandemic: Lockdowns and social distancing measures accelerated the adoption of online darts, as physical tournaments were temporarily suspended.
The intersection of these factors creates a ripe environment for investment in the darts esports ecosystem.

Broadcasting Rights
The rights to broadcast darts esports events are a valuable asset. Streaming platforms and television networks are willing to pay for exclusive access to popular tournaments and leagues. Merchandise Sales
Selling branded merchandise, such as darts equipment, clothing, and accessories, can generate a steady stream of revenue. Online stores and partnerships with physical retailers can expand the reach of merchandise sales.
Subscription Models
Offering premium subscriptions to online darts platforms, providing access to exclusive content, features, and tournaments, can create a recurring revenue stream. Tiered subscription models can cater to different customer segments.
Fantasy Darts and Betting
Fantasy darts leagues and online betting platforms are increasingly popular. Integrating these elements into the **darts esports** ecosystem can create new revenue streams and engage fans in novel ways.

Case Studies: Successful Esports Investments
Looking at successful esports investments in other games can provide valuable insights for evaluating the **darts esports investment potential**. Consider the following:
- League of Legends: The success of League of Legends esports demonstrates the potential for building a massive global audience and generating substantial revenue through sponsorships, broadcasting rights, and merchandise sales.
- Counter-Strike: Global Offensive (CS:GO): CS:GO has a thriving esports scene, with numerous professional teams, leagues, and tournaments. The game’s longevity and consistent popularity make it an attractive investment opportunity.
- Overwatch: The Overwatch League, with its city-based franchise model, has demonstrated the potential for building a sustainable esports ecosystem with strong regional fan bases.
